statement

♦♦ state|ment /st'eɪtmənt/ (statements)
1 [N-COUNT]
A statement is something that you say or write which gives information in a formal or definite way.
`Things are moving ahead.'- I found that statement vague and unclear.
2 [N-COUNT]
A statement is an official or formal announcement that is issued on a particular occasion.
The statement by the military denied any involvement in last night's attack.
3 [N-COUNT]
You can refer to the official account of events which a suspect or a witness gives to the police as a statement.
The 350-page report was based on statements from witnesses to the events.
4 [N-COUNT]
If you describe an action or thing as a statement, you mean that it clearly expresses a particular opinion or idea that you have.
The following recipe is a statement of another kind-food is fun!
5 [N-COUNT]
A printed document showing how much money has been paid into and taken out of a bank or building society account is called a statement.bank state|ment (bank statements)
[N-COUNT]
A bank statement is a printed document showing all the money paid into and taken out of a bank account. Bank statements are usually sent by a bank to a customer at regular intervals.mis|sion state|ment (mission statements)
[N-COUNT]
A company's or organization's mission statement is a document which states what they aim to achieve and the kind of service they intend to provide. (BUSINESS)
